Authorities warns of closing illegal money exchange stores in Mareb
[17/12/2017 05:32]
MAREB-SABA
A committee entrusted of with handling problems of money-exchange here has given money exchange companies a respite of two weeks to correct heir legal status to continue their activities of exchanging money in accordance with the banking law.

In a meeting chaired by Deputy Governor Abd-Rabbo Miftah with owners of exchange companies and corporations, the committee stressed that the respite is a final one for the companies to have licenses or legal document from the Central Bank of Yemen enabling them to proceed with their businesses.

The meeting included Director of the Central Bank of Yemen's branch Jamal al-Kamel, Prosecutor Aref al-Mikhlafi and General Police Director Abdulmalik al-Madani.

The committee warned of closing exchange stores and to refer their owners to judiciary.
